Ryukyu Mura (Ryukyu Village, 琉球村) is a captivating cultural theme park that immerses visitors in the vibrant history of the Ryukyu Kingdom. Designed to resemble a traditional Okinawan village, it showcases authentic features such as red-tiled rooftops, stone walls, and serene shrines, offering a glimpse into the island’s rich cultural heritage. Visitors can stroll through the village, enjoying the picturesque architecture and tranquil surroundings, while also experiencing the vibrant energy of live Eisa taiko drum performances and colorful cultural parades. These lively events bring the village to life, offering an exciting contrast to the peaceful ambiance of the area.

Beyond its beautiful setting, Ryukyu Mura provides visitors with the opportunity to actively engage in Okinawan culture through hands-on workshops. You can paint a shisa lion statue, try your hand at weaving a coaster, play the sanshin (Okinawan guitar), or even craft your own pottery. These interactive experiences allow guests to not only learn about the island's traditions but also actively participate in them. To complete the experience, the park offers a variety of delicious Okinawan dishes at its on-site restaurants, as well as unique handmade souvenirs that reflect the island's rich craftsmanship.

Hours and Fees

Ryukyu Mura
  • Opening hours
  • 9:30 to 17:00 (last admission 16:00)

  • Closed
  • No closing days

Getting there

Google Maps

Ryukyu Mura is located about 30 km north of Naha and can be reached in 80–90 minutes by bus (number 120, 1230 yen from Naha Bus Terminal, 1330 yen from Naha Airport) or in 50 minutes by car via the expressway.
